KFC Franchise Cost in India (2024)
Understanding the financial requirements is crucial for potential franchisees. As of 2024, the approximated cost to establish a KFC franchise in India ranges between INR 1 crore to INR 3 crore. This cost typically covers expenses like store setup, inventory, equipment purchase, initial training, and the franchise charge itself. The specific investment needed depends largely on the city and specific place of the outlet, size of the dining establishment, and the scale of operations planned.
Potential franchisees need to also consider continuous operational expenses, such as lease, worker wages, utilities, and marketing contributions. Although the initial investment may seem considerable, KFC's established brand presence and operational assistance significantly increase the possibility of continual profitability.

Step by-Step Process to Apply for a KFC Franchise in India
Applying for a KFC franchise includes several important steps, and understanding this process guarantees a smooth application experience.
Initially, interested candidates need to visit the official KFC franchise site in India. Here, candidates can access comprehensive details about franchise opportunities, needed credentials, and financial requirements.
Next, applicants must finish the KFC franchise application form available online. This in-depth application typically demands personal information, business background, financial abilities, proposed store places, and other relevant details to assess the prospect's suitability.
As soon as the application is submitted, KFC India's franchising group thoroughly examines the offered details.
Shortlisted candidates are welcomed for an extensive conversation where their entrepreneurial ambitions, vision positioning, and financial readiness are examined. During these interactions, the franchising group also provides potential franchisees with in-depth insights into operational guidelines, brand standards, training requirements, and ongoing support systems.
Upon successful evaluation, candidates continue to sign an official franchise agreement. This contract lays out the franchise fee, royalty payments, branding and marketing contributions, and regards to operational compliance. The signing of this arrangement officially marks the candidate's induction into the KFC franchise network.
